What Is Slate Impression Concrete Resurfacing?

It is a resurfacing system where a decorative overlay is applied directly onto your existing concrete. The overlay is textured to mimic the appearance of natural slate, with colour hardeners pressed into the surface to create realistic stone-like patterns. Once sealed, the finished surface is durable, weather-resistant, and visually impressive.

Unlike traditional paving or natural stone installation, this method works with what you already have. There is no excavation required, no heavy disposal costs, and no extended wait times for new concrete to set. The overlay bonds to the existing slab and moves with it, which is particularly useful in newer estates like those across Cranbourne East where ground settling can still occur.

Our Slate Impression Process

  1. Clean and prep — We clean the surface and remove anything that could interfere with adhesion, including loose concrete, paint, or sealers.
  2. Repairs — Any cracks, chips, or uneven sections are repaired and levelled before the overlay goes on.
  3. Base coat — A bonding primer is applied to lock the new surface to the old concrete.
  4. Slate pattern and texture — The decorative overlay is trowelled on and textured with a slate impression tool, creating the distinctive stone look.
  5. Colour and seal — Colour is applied and the entire surface is sealed with a UV-stable protective coating to ensure long-term durability.

Is Your Concrete Suitable for Resurfacing?

In most cases, yes. If the existing slab is stable and the surface damage is cosmetic — cracking, staining, fading — then resurfacing is a reliable option. We inspect every site before quoting to confirm whether the concrete is in suitable condition. If there are deeper structural issues, we will let you know and discuss alternatives before any work begins.

Slate Impression FAQs

Does the slate finish get slippery when wet?
No. The textured pattern creates natural grip, and we add non-slip additives to the sealer where required — especially in areas around pools or exposed to weather.

How long will it last?
A properly installed and maintained slate impression surface will last well over a decade. Periodic resealing helps extend the life of the finish and keeps the colour looking fresh.

Can you resurface concrete that already has cracks?
Yes — minor cracking is part of the standard repair process before the overlay is applied. We fill and stabilise cracks to create a smooth, even base for the new surface.

When can I walk or drive on it?
Foot traffic is generally fine after 24 hours. We recommend waiting 48 to 72 hours before driving vehicles on the surface.
